    I was standing in line at wal-mart in the midst of a cat 1 storm headed our way. Most every shop (restaurants, convenience stores, etc.) closed early to get away from the imminent doom of a tropical depression, but wal-mart stayed open.

    So there was a line 50 deep when I arrived, and it ended up going 200 deep before the night ended. I was right behind a bunch of marines that were talking about real life war experiences, and comparing them to Modern Warfare moments. It was actually kinda cool.
